Output d176f5384fec7d333bb48d21c2a40553772b50ca1c65bac7b8683e0103cb5a9f:1

value
40382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d5e534268f9f9c553b539cac6b353ff3ba2378e OP_EQUAL
address
3D7uPMX46ScS52zgtJMtkodLkXxcBsHNYo
transaction
d176f5384fec7d333bb48d21c2a40553772b50ca1c65bac7b8683e0103cb5a9f
spent
true